We have rented site 70/71 for 17 -20 Aug. Are the electric and sewer hookups near each other. Can the sewer be reached by regular sewer hose or is it longer than normal? I read somewhere that it is longer, but cant find the review. Thank you

Double site's have both in the usual spot, will be near the back of your rig. The only downside of a double site is the hook up for one will be right by the other spots fire ring, you my get the sewer gases every time you go out the door.

Yes the sewer and electricity are right next to each other. The hose depends on where your hookups are on your Rv and also the size of Rv. We have a 40' 5th wheel that's hookups are in front of the tires and had to use two sewer hoses to reach.
